Audi RS Q e-Tron E2, lighter and more beautiful for Dakar 2023

The air of Formula One is already in the air in the splendid Audi Sport Experience headquarters in Neuburg an der Donau, a sort of Fiorano of the third millennium in which the track - far from prying eyes - will allow the development of the 2026 single-seater


    . the unpaved areas, the House of the Four Rings presented the unpublished RS Q e-Tron E2 for the first time in Neuburg, the prototype that after the stage successes at the Dakar 2022 and the first overall victory in the rally raid at the Abu Dhabi Desert Challenge of the first model, evolves to aim even higher.


    It does so while maintaining the propulsion scheme with two electric motors and range extender, but is preparing for the next competitive engagements with a new bodywork, with a lighter body and with refined aerodynamics.

Among the other 'weapons' that the Audi RS Q e-Tron E2 will unleash as early as October 1st, at its debut in the Morocco Rally with all the official crews, there are also optimized energy management, more efficient electronics and interventions on the auxiliary services and on the wheel replacement system.


    "We won four wins and ten podiums at the Dakar 2022, which was the absolute debut for the Audi RS Q e-Tron - said Rolf Michl, CEO of Audi Sport GmbH and head of the brand's international sporting activities - and immediately then, in March, came the first, historic, success in rally raids, a totally new motorsport discipline for Audi, triumphing at the Abu Dhabi Desert Challenge ".


    Axel Löffler, Head of Design for Audi RS Q e-Tron explains that the new racing prototype "does not share a single body component with the first generation of the car".

While respecting the regulation in terms of internal dimensions, the passenger compartment, which was previously recessed in correspondence with the roof, is now significantly wider.

The front and rear hoods have also been redesigned.


    "We have radically reduced the overall dimensions of the lower section of the rear bonnet, to the left and right of the B-pillars - explains Löffler - and this solution, in combination with new composite processing techniques, first and foremost unprecedented layers of carbon sheets and fabrics , allows us to significantly contain the masses ".

This is an upgrade which is accompanied by a lowering of the center of gravity to the benefit of performance and driveability.


    The aerodynamics in the Audi RS Q e-Tron E2 are also very accurate, especially in the areas of the front and rear, where it is totally new.

Audi eliminated the section of the wheel arches behind the front wheels, called the 'elephant foot', which served as a connection with the door panels.

An intervention to the advantage of lightness and cleanliness of the flows.


    "Aerodynamics should not be underestimated in rally raids - says Löffler - Although the new dimensions of the passenger compartment involve a larger front section, therefore less favorable in terms of fluid dynamics, aerodynamic drag has been reduced by 15%.


    "By regulation, the maximum speed remains limited to 170 km / h. What changes is rather the energy requirement, which is lower than in the first step of the electric prototype".

The car is equipped with three electric powertrains: two MGUs (Motor Generator Units), one at each axle, take care of traction, while a third unit acts as a generator to help recharge the high-voltage battery.

Since it is not possible to draw energy in the desert, Audi has opted for an on-board solution: the

The accumulator is refilled while driving thanks to the action of a range extender.

The latter function is entrusted to the high-performance 4-cylinder TFSI turbo with direct injection derived from the cars of the German Touring Car Championship.


    Audi factory crews Mattias Ekström / Emil Bergkvist, Stéphane Peterhansel / Edouard Boulanger and Carlos Sainz / Lucas Cruz can count on an optimized driving position.


    Similar to the first generation of the Audi RS Q e-tron, a display behind the steering wheel rim shows information about tire pressure, direction of travel and speed, as well as a series of warnings that allow the driver to react immediately in the event of a blackout or disconnection of the high voltage battery from the powertrain.


    Crews can now respond more quickly in the event of a puncture.

The original spare wheel covers are replaced with easily removable and much less bulky components, while the new ten-spoke rims made by the Rotiform specialist are easier to handle.


    "We have received the inputs from the crews in an extraordinarily short time - says Uwe Breuling, Audi Sport iam special interventions manager - and now we are ready for our second Dakar".
